RENAL AND MUSCULAR DYSFUNCTION IN OVERT HYPOTHYROIDISM

ABSTRACT: BACKGROUND: There is a significant alteration in creatine kinase, creatinine, creatinine clearance and estimated GFR(eGFR) in hypothyroid patients which may be due to renal and muscular damage resulting in renal failure and myopathies. Our study adds to the existing knowledge, the importance of periodic assessment of renal parameters and creatine kinase in hypothyroid patients. AIM: The aims of this study were to compare parameters of serum creatinine, creatinine clearance, eGFR and serum creatine kinase in patient with overt hypothyroidism. MATERIALS AND METHODS: This Case control study included twenty eight diagnosed cases of hypothyroidism in the department of Endocrinology, Medicine and Surgery of A J Institute of Medical Sciences & Research Centre, Mangaluru, of age group 15-75 years. Based on T3,T4, TSH levels, subjects were diagnosed as overt hypothyroids. Results were compared with age and sex matched twenty five euthyroids. Serum T3, T4 and TSH; Serum creatinine; Creatinine clearance; and Serum creatine kinase were estimated and analysed. RESULTS: The results of the present study were obtained from 53 subjects out of whom 25 were controls and 28 were overt hypothyroids. Age distribution of study subjects shows that the mean age was 36.30±8.30 for overt hypothyroids. Sex distribution of study subjects shows that majority of overt hypothyroids (78.6%) were females. Pairwise comparison of T3, T4 and TSH among euthyroids and overt hypothyroid groups showed that the mean difference of 41.388 between controls and overt hypothyroids. Overt hypothyroids had low T3 and T4 levels with high TSH levels. Comparison of mean of creatinine clearance in the study groups shows that the mean in controls, and overt hypothyroids were 96.97±31.90 ml/min/1.73 m2 , and 79.95±25.51 ml/min/1.73 m2 respectively. The mean of creatinine in the study and control groups were respectively 1.00±0.26 mg/dl and 0.86±0.22 mg/dl. The mean of creatine kinase in the study and control groups were 231(486) IU/L and 94(±22.5) IU/L respectively. The mean of eGFR in the study and control subjects were 70.14±22.55 ml/min/1.73 m2 and 85.88±30.24 ml/min/1.73 m2 . CONCLUSION: our study shows that patients with hypothyroidism can gradually end up with renal dysfunction and myopathies. This can be prevented by monitoring thyroid hormones levels along with periodic assessment of renal parameters(creatinine and creatinine clearance) and creatine kinase in hypothyroid patients. This may beneficial in reducing the morbidity of patients.
